摘要:最新NDK(Native Development Kit)是一款强大的工具,为移动应用开发带来无限可能。它提供了强大的功能和性能优化,帮助开发者构建更高效、更快速的移动应用。通过NDK,开发者能够更深入地探索移动设备的硬件功能,实现更高级别的应用性能。这款工具预示着移动应用开发的未来趋势,为开发者提供了更广阔的探索空间。
本文目录导读:
随着移动互联网的飞速发展,移动应用开发逐渐成为技术领域的热门话题,NDK(Native Development Kit)作为移动应用开发的重要工具之一,受到了广泛关注,本文将详细介绍最新NDK的特点及其在移动应用开发领域的应用价值。
NDK概述
NDK(Native Development Kit)是Android开发中的一种工具,它允许开发者使用C或C++等本地语言进行应用开发,通过NDK,开发者可以直接调用系统底层的API,实现高性能、高安全性的应用功能,NDK主要包括一系列工具和库,使得开发者能够更方便地编写本地代码,提高应用的性能和稳定性。
最新NDK的特点
1、更好的性能优化:最新NDK提供了更多优化工具和技术,使得开发者能够更轻松地实现高性能应用,通过优化本地代码,可以有效提高应用的运行速度和响应能力。
2、更广泛的平台支持:最新NDK支持更多版本的Android系统,使得开发者可以更容易地覆盖更广泛的用户群体,最新NDK还支持多种硬件平台,包括智能手机、平板电脑等。
3、更好的集成开发环境:最新NDK与Android Studio等开发工具紧密集成,提供了更好的开发体验,开发者可以更方便地进行代码调试、性能分析和版本管理等工作。
4、丰富的API支持:最新NDK提供了丰富的本地API支持,使得开发者可以更容易地实现复杂的功能需求,这些API涵盖了图形、音频、视频、网络等多个领域,为开发者提供了强大的技术支持。
最新NDK在移动应用开发领域的应用价值
1、实现高性能游戏:通过最新NDK提供的工具和库,开发者可以更方便地实现高性能游戏,利用本地代码优化技术,可以有效提高游戏的运行速度和响应能力,提升用户体验。
2、开发复杂功能:最新NDK提供了丰富的本地API支持,使得开发者可以更容易地实现复杂的功能需求,开发者可以利用NDK实现高级图像处理、语音识别等功能,提升应用的竞争力。
3、提高应用安全性:通过NDK,开发者可以访问系统底层API,实现更高级的安全防护措施,利用本地代码进行数据加密、身份验证等功能,提高应用的安全性。
4、跨平台开发:最新NDK支持多种硬件平台和操作系统版本,使得开发者可以更容易地进行跨平台开发,这有助于降低开发成本,提高应用的市场竞争力。
如何充分利用最新NDK进行移动应用开发
1、学习基础知识:掌握C或C++等本地语言的基础知识,了解NDK的基本架构和使用方法。
2、熟悉开发工具:熟悉Android Studio等开发工具的使用方法,了解如何集成NDK进行开发。
3、实践项目:通过实践项目来锻炼自己的技能,了解如何在项目中运用NDK实现高性能、高安全性的功能。
4、关注最新动态:关注NDK的最新版本和最新技术动态,以便及时了解和掌握最新的开发技术和工具。
最新NDK作为移动应用开发的重要工具之一,具有强大的性能和广泛的应用价值,通过掌握NDK的使用方法和最新技术动态,开发者可以更容易地实现高性能、高安全性的移动应用,随着移动互联网的不断发展,我们相信NDK将在未来的移动应用开发领域发挥更加重要的作用。
还没有评论,来说两句吧...